August 22, 2025 Opinion or Order Filing 5 ORDER granting #1 Motion for Leave to Proceed in forma pauperis. Commissioner shall file and serve a certified copy of the administrative record, which shall serve as the answer, within SIXTY (60) DAYS after filing of the Social Security Identification Form required by Southern District of Ohio Civil Rule 8.1(a). Plaintiff's statement of errors due FORTY-FIVE (45) DAYS thereafter; Commissioner's response due FORTY-FIVE (45) DAYS after service of the statement of errors; Plaintiff may reply FIFTEEN (15) DAYS thereafter. Signed by Magistrate Judge Chelsey M. Vascura on 8/22/2025. (agm)

August 22, 2025 Filing 3 CLERK'S NOTICE and GENERAL ORDER 22-04: Pursuant to #S.D. Ohio General Order 22-04, if no party indicates that they are withholding their consent to Magistrate Judge jurisdiction, the case will remain with the assigned Magistrate Judge for all matters, including entry of a final judgment. Further, the filing of a party's statement of errors or memorandum in opposition without first filing an executed copy of the Statement as to Magistrate Judge Jurisdiction Form will also be deemed as consent by that party to Magistrate Judge jurisdiction over all aspects of the litigation, including entry of a final judgment.
